Cremation is a method of converting a body to basic elements via heat. During cremation, the body is placed in a large special purpose kiln for several hours where the temperature is raised to approximately 2,000 degrees. Local governments may have rules governing burials, however. Before burying a body on private land or establishing a family cemetery, you should check county and city zoning rules. Cremation is chosen over burial for a variety of reasons. One of the most predominant reasons is religion. Many religions do not allow for the cremation of the body and require other rituals such as burial.
